- - PR -
PINGで違うIPアドレスで問い合わせようとする
1
投稿者 | 投稿内容 | ||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
|
投稿日時: 2005-03-09 14:00
始めて投稿いたします。なにぶん初心者に近いため、質問内容等至らない点もありますが、ご容赦下さい。
また、説明が長いので申し訳ありません。 <環境> (実際はサーバー20台、クライアント300台ほどあります ADで構築されています) SV31 Windows2003 Server ドメインコントローラー 172.17.70.10(固定アドレス) SV07 Windows2003 Server ファイルサーバー 172.17.72.15(固定アドレス) クラスCで70、71、72、73に分かれています。 L3スイッチでポートVLANを切ってあります。(業者にお任せしています) <質問内容> 70〜73のどのセグメントからも、クライアント(WindowsXpで確認)から >ping gdc07 とpingを飛ばしても172.17.70.128と返ってきます。 pingが情報を参照しているのはwinsなのでしょうか? winsでは172.17.72.15と認識しているのですが。 お教え下さい。 <補足説明> −以前はSV07は172.17.70.128のアドレスでした −以前のセグメントは70と71だけあり、最近、L3スイッチリプレースとともに72、73を増やしました −SV31がDNS、WINS、DHCPサーバーです −DHCPは172.17.72.20以下は除外アドレスとしています −各クライアントからはブラウジングでき、共有ファイルにも問題無くアクセスできます −pingを飛ばすクライアントのLMHOSTSは 172.17.72.15 SV07 #PRE と記述もしてみました。(していなくても現象は同じです) −殆どの(漏れがあるのかも知れませんが)LMHOSTSを記述しているPCを新しいアドレスに書き換えました −SV32やそのセグメントのマスターブラウザーなどのLMHOSTSも書き換え、nbtstatで更新しました −SV32からもpingの問い合わせは172.17.70.128です −SV07の再起動(電源断まで)も行いました | ||||||||||||||||||||
|
投稿日時: 2005-03-09 14:37
上記訂正です(<質問内容>の1行目)
正 >ping sv07 誤 >ping gdc07 | ||||||||||||||||||||
|
投稿日時: 2005-03-09 15:28
今日は。
ちょーっと情報を整理してみましょうかね。 SV31(Windows2003 Server DC):172.17.70.10 SV07(Windows2003 Server) :172.17.72.15 で
で
SV31でもSV07でも無いgdc07ってサーバですよね? 全く別物のサーバでは無いのですか?
DNSサーバが返していると思いますが…
WINSとDNSを連携させていますか? WINSサーバのノードがどの構成になっているのかによって問い合わせ順も 変わりますよ。 _________________ Inspired Ambitious ISMS Assistant Auditor | ||||||||||||||||||||
|
投稿日時: 2005-03-09 15:42
こんにちは。
まず、その172.17.70.128からpingの応答はありますか? 応答が返ってくるのであれば何かしらの機器が存在しているはずですので それを調べてみてください。 あと、「ping -a 172.17.70.128」をしてみるとホスト名は何が出てくるでしょうか。 実はSV07にはIPアドレスが2つ振ってある、というのは…ないですよね? | ||||||||||||||||||||
|
投稿日時: 2005-03-09 15:55
Windows上の各ソフトにてDNSサフィックスの指定が無い場合の名前を解決しようとした場合、 DNSへの名前解決に失敗した場合には、NetBIOS名での名前解決してます。 要するに、WINSクライアントであれば、 hosts→DNSサーバへのクエリ→lmhosts→WINSサーバへのクエリ→ブロードキャスト の順になります。 DNSクエリの段階では、そのマシンにて指定されているDNSサフィックスが付与された形で DNSにクエリが行われます。 Windows上の各ソフトにてDNSサフィックスの指定がある場合の名前を解決しようとした場合、 hosts→DNS でおしまいです。 今回の場合は ping gdc07 とDNSサフィックス指定なしの問い合わせなので前者のケース。 でも、lmhostsに記述しても変化が無いってことは、最終的に名前解決したのはDNSかHosts。 Hostsにその手の記述があるのか、
ということだと思います。 nbtstatコマンドを使って問い合わせを行えば、NetBIOS関連の問い合わせのみが行われるし、 nslookupコマンドを使えばDNSサーバへの問い合わせだけが行われます。 PINGでは、すでに書いた通り、ケースバイケースになります。 うまく使い分けて切り分けしてください。 | ||||||||||||||||||||
|
投稿日時: 2005-03-09 16:35
NAO様、綾瀬様、Mattun様早速の回答ありがとうございます。
説明が悪かったので、もう一度整理して下記に説明します。 GDC07は書き間違いで、SV07が正しい名称です。 つまり、画面上は C:\>ping sv07 C:\>Pinging SV07.xxx.co.jp [172.17.70.128] with 32 bytes of data: C:\>Request Timed Out C:\>Request Timed Out C:\>・・・・ となります。 >まず、その172.17.70.128からpingの応答はありますか? 応答はありません。上記と全く一緒でRequest Timed Outです。 >あと、「ping -a 172.17.70.128」をしてみるとホスト名は何が出てくるでしょうか。 応答はありません。上記と全く一緒でRequest Timed Outです。 >実はSV07にはIPアドレスが2つ振ってある、というのは…ないですよね? 正式なアドレスは忘れたのですが、2枚差しで確か192.168.0.10 というアドレスも持っています。 これは工場にある機械からのデータを吸い上げ、SV07サーバーにデータを持ってきています。 機械側はWindows2000Proが入っており、192.168.0.xxxのセグメントで構成されています。 関係無いかも知れませんが、ipconfigでは1番目が192.168.0.10だったと思います。 あと、HOSTSファイルには一切手を加えていません。 よって、今回のこの172.17.70.128を返しているのはDNSということになるわけですね。 ちなみに、これから調べてはみますが、DNSのIPアドレスの設定はどのあたりを 見れば良いか簡単に分かればお教え下さい。 (今までNT4.0でやってきて、まだADを良く理解しておらず、すみません) | ||||||||||||||||||||
|
投稿日時: 2005-03-09 17:40
DNSの在処はわかりました。
そして、その中に 172.17.70.128とSV07の記述がありましたので、削除いたしました。 その結果、PINGで正しいIPアドレスで返ってきました。 今回でとても勉強になりました。 また、今後ADを勉強したいと思います。 忙しい中、回答して下さりありがとうございました。 |
1